MARLON BRANDO
Two typed letters signed by Brando, the first acknowledging that an option has been picked up for an additional film, the second rescinding an order to report for a film. September 14, 1951 and August 20, 1956.
Each 1 page, 8 1/2x11 inches. Staple holes in the top margins, second with creases at edges and with some uneven toning to the text of the letter.
Although his option was picked up after Viva Zapata! (1952) and he was considered for the lead role in The King and I (1956), no film was ever made.
